Hi team,

Before I hand off the 3.2 release, please note the humidity sensor drift reported on Verdana controllers in the Elmbrook trial site. Drift exceeds 4% after roughly ten days of continuous operation; firmware 3.2.1 adds an automatic recalibration cycle every 72 hours. Support should advise growers to install 3.2.1 and trigger a manual recalibration once. The hotfix bundle must be verified before distribution, so I'm including the signing key used for the 3.2.1 packages below.

release key, fahof-yagap: bky3_m5d

Internal Memo — Cradlow Freight

To: Incoming Director

Q3 cash-flow forecast summary: operating inflows tracking 6% under plan, driven by slow collections on the Marleth corridor contracts. Outflows steady; capex on the Denbrook depot deferred one quarter. Net position remains positive but thin through week nine. Treasury is extending the revolver buffer as precaution. Full model available on request. Expect a detailed walkthrough at your onboarding session. Planning implications are set out in the confidential note below.

management briefing: Only 33 of the 205 pilot accounts renewed Kasath, so a churn review is set for October 17. Weniusek Logistics is in early talks to buy Holethax Freight for about $345.6 million.

Hey — handing off the cold-start work on the Brimjet handlers. Short version: pre-warming helps the checkout path but not the report generators, and bumping memory past 512 made things worse. I left flame graphs and a tuning diary for whoever picks this up next. Everything's collected on the internal page below:

runbook for kawip-tafog: https://argocd.nelvrohq.internal/build

Subject: Cut-over complete — Mirebend planner rollback

Short version: the new query planner regressed join ordering on wide fact tables, so we cut production back to the v2 planner last night. Latency is back to baseline. Don't touch planner flags without checking with the data team first. Current production settings follow.

deployment values, tawif-kageg:
zorael:
  log_level: debug
  metrics_host: metrics.zorael.qorvelsys.internal
  pin: 3988
  pool_size: 32